1. Inaccurate Inventory Tracking
Manual data entry and spreadsheets often result in errors, causing discrepancies between recorded and actual stock levels. This leads to delayed orders, lost sales, and frustrated customers.
Solution: Implement a real-time inventory management system. With WareOS, every stock movement is automatically updated across all channels, ensuring accuracy. Barcode scanning further reduces human error, providing a single source of truth.
2. Lack of Demand Forecasting
Without historical data and analytics, SMBs rely on guesswork for purchasing decisions. This often results in overstocking (tying up cash) or stockouts (missing sales opportunities).
Solution: Use reporting tools that analyze sales trends. WareOS offers detailed reports on stock movements, helping you identify patterns and forecast demand more accurately. Set reorder points to automate replenishment.
3. Inefficient Warehouse Layout
A poorly organized warehouse slows down picking, packing, and shipping. Employees waste time searching for items, leading to lower productivity and higher labor costs.
Solution: Optimize layout with bin locations and systematic organization. WareOS supports location-based tracking, so you can assign items to specific bins and direct pickers via mobile devices, reducing travel time.
4. Difficulty Managing Multi-Channel Sales
Selling across online marketplaces, retail stores, and wholesale channels creates complexity. Without a centralized system, you risk overselling or mismanaging inventory levels across platforms.
Solution: Choose a platform that integrates with your sales channels. WareOS centralizes inventory data, so stock levels are updated in real time across all channels, preventing overselling and ensuring order fulfillment.
5. Time-Consuming Manual Processes
Paper-based workflows, manual data entry, and tedious stock counts consume time that could be spent on growth activities. This also increases the risk of errors.
Solution: Automate with barcode workflows and mobile tools. WareOS enables you to perform receiving, picking, and counting using handheld devices, drastically reducing manual work and improving accuracy.
